- In a medium bowl, soak minced garlic and shallots in red wine vinegar and lime juice for 10 minutes.
- Add the minced fresh cherries, cilantro, parsley, mint, crushed red pepper flakes, and kosher salt to your aromatic mixture. Stir gently to mix everything together.
- Using a fork, whisk in the extra-virgin olive oil until the sauce is well combined and slightly thickened.
- Drizzle your Cherry Chimichurri Sauce over grilled meats, seafood, or roasted vegetables.

Allow the sauce to rest for at least 1 hour to develop flavors. Store leftovers in a sealed container in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
